vue的过滤器—Vue过滤器大全
Vue过滤器是Vue.js框架中非常重要的一部分,它可以用来过滤数据并对数据进行处理,让数据在页面上展示更加符合用户的需求。在Vue.js中,过滤器可以用来格式化文本、处理日期、处理数字等等,非常灵活方便。为大家介绍Vue过滤器的使用方法和常见的过滤器,帮助大家更好地掌握Vue.js框架的使用。
1. Vue过滤器的基本概念
Vue过滤器是Vue.js框架中的一个重要概念,它可以用来对数据进行处理和过滤,然后将处理后的数据展示在页面上。在Vue.js中,过滤器可以通过管道符“|”来使用,语法非常简洁清晰。比如,我们可以使用{{ message | capitalize }}来将message的首字母大写,这样就可以在页面上展示格式化后的数据。除了内置的过滤器外,我们还可以自定义过滤器来满足特定的需求,非常灵活方便。
2. 内置过滤器的使用方法
Vue.js框架中内置了许多常用的过滤器,比如capitalize、uppercase、lowercase等等,这些过滤器可以帮助我们快速地对数据进行处理和格式化。我们可以通过简单的语法就可以使用这些内置过滤器,非常方便。Vue.js还支持链式过滤器,可以将多个过滤器通过管道符“|”连接起来,实现多重处理和格式化。
3. 自定义过滤器的使用方法
除了内置过滤器外,Vue.js还支持自定义过滤器,我们可以根据自己的需求来创建自己的过滤器。自定义过滤器需要通过Vue.filter()方法来注册,然后就可以在模板中使用了。自定义过滤器的使用方法非常灵活,可以满足各种各样的需求,比如处理特定格式的日期、格式化特定类型的数据等等。
4. 过滤器的实际应用场景
Vue过滤器在实际项目中有许多应用场景,比如格式化日期、处理价格显示、处理文字格式等等。在电商网站中,我们可以使用过滤器来格式化价格,让价格显示更加美观;在新闻网站中,我们可以使用过滤器来处理文字格式,让内容更加清晰易读。Vue过滤器可以帮助我们处理各种数据,并将处理后的数据展示在页面上,让页面更加符合用户的需求。
5. 总结
Vue过滤器是Vue.js框架中非常重要的一部分,它可以帮助我们对数据进行处理和格式化,并将处理后的数据展示在页面上。在实际项目中,我们可以通过使用内置过滤器和自定义过滤器来满足各种各样的需求,让页面展示更加符合用户的期望。希望对大家了解Vue过滤器有所帮助,也希望大家可以在实际项目中灵活运用Vue过滤器,让页面展示更加美观和符合用户需求。